How Far Can a 38 Special Bullet Travel?

The .38 Special cartridge, developed in the late 19th century, has become one of the most popular and enduring handgun rounds in the world. Originally designed for revolvers, this cartridge was introduced by Smith & Wesson in 1898 as a more powerful alternative to the .38 Long Colt. The .38 Special is characterized by its moderate recoil, manageable muzzle blast, and versatility, making it a favored choice for law enforcement, self-defense, and recreational shooting.

Its design features a bullet diameter of .357 inches and a case length of 1.155 inches, allowing it to be chambered in a variety of firearms, including revolvers and some semi-automatic pistols. The .38 Special is available in a range of bullet weights, typically from 110 grains to 158 grains, with various loadings that cater to different applications. For instance, lighter bullets tend to offer higher velocities and flatter trajectories, while heavier bullets provide greater stopping power and penetration.

This adaptability has contributed to the cartridge’s longevity and popularity among shooters of all skill levels. Whether used for target practice, personal defense, or hunting small game, the .38 Special remains a staple in the firearms community.

Factors affecting the distance a 38 Special bullet can travel

Several factors influence the distance a .38 Special bullet can travel, with the most significant being the bullet’s velocity at the moment of firing. The initial velocity is determined by the type of powder used in the cartridge, the weight of the bullet, and the length of the barrel from which it is fired. Generally, a higher velocity translates to a longer effective range, as it allows the bullet to maintain its energy over greater distances.

For example, a standard .38 Special round may achieve velocities around 800 to 1,000 feet per second (fps), while +P (overpressure) loads can exceed these figures, enhancing their reach. Another critical factor is the ballistic coefficient (BC) of the bullet. The BC is a measure of how well a bullet can overcome air resistance during flight.

Bullets with higher BC values are more aerodynamic and can travel farther with less drop and drift. The design of the bullet—whether it is flat-nosed, round-nosed, or hollow-point—also plays a role in its aerodynamics. Additionally, environmental conditions such as wind speed and direction can significantly affect a bullet’s trajectory and distance traveled.

A strong headwind can slow down a bullet’s travel, while a tailwind may assist in extending its range.

Maximum effective range of a 38 Special bullet

The maximum effective range of a .38 Special bullet varies depending on several factors, including the specific load used and the shooter’s skill level. Generally speaking, the effective range for self-defense scenarios is often cited as being around 7 to 15 yards. This range is considered optimal for personal defense situations where quick target acquisition and accuracy are paramount.

Beyond this distance, while a .38 Special can still hit a target, factors such as bullet drop and loss of energy become more pronounced. For target shooting or competition purposes, skilled shooters may extend their effective range to 25 yards or more with proper technique and practice. However, it is essential to note that while bullets can travel much farther—potentially exceeding 1,000 yards under ideal conditions—the practical accuracy diminishes significantly beyond these ranges.

The inherent limitations of the .38 Special cartridge mean that it is not typically used for long-range shooting compared to other calibers designed for that purpose.

Safety considerations when shooting a 38 Special bullet

Safety is paramount when handling any firearm, including those chambered for .38 Special ammunition. Proper training and adherence to safety protocols are essential to prevent accidents and ensure responsible use. One fundamental safety rule is always treating every firearm as if it were loaded; this mindset helps prevent negligent discharges that could result in injury or death.

When shooting .38 Special ammunition, it is crucial to wear appropriate eye and ear protection to safeguard against potential hazards such as flying debris or loud noise from gunfire. Additionally, shooters should be aware of their surroundings and ensure they are in an appropriate location for discharging firearms—ideally at a designated shooting range or private property where shooting is permitted. Understanding how to safely store ammunition and firearms when not in use is also vital in preventing unauthorized access or accidental discharges.

FAQs

What is the maximum range of a 38 special bullet?

The maximum range of a 38 special bullet can vary depending on factors such as the type of bullet, the firearm it is fired from, and environmental conditions. However, on average, a 38 special bullet can travel up to 1.5 miles when fired at a 30-degree angle.

What factors can affect the distance a 38 special bullet can travel?

Several factors can affect the distance a 38 special bullet can travel, including the type of bullet (e.g., full metal jacket, hollow point), the velocity at which it is fired, the angle at which it is fired, and environmental conditions such as wind and air density.

Is it safe to fire a 38 special bullet in a residential area?

Firing a 38 special bullet in a residential area is extremely dangerous and illegal. Bullets can travel long distances and pose a serious risk to people and property. It is important to always handle firearms responsibly and in designated shooting areas.

What safety precautions should be taken when handling a 38 special firearm?

When handling a 38 special firearm, it is important to always treat the gun as if it is loaded, keep the muzzle pointed in a safe direction, keep your finger off the trigger until ready to shoot, and be aware of your target and what is beyond it. Additionally, always follow proper firearm safety and storage guidelines.
